Ingredients
  

  • Fish fillets
  • Freshly ground black peppers to season
  • Salt to season
  • 5-7 cloves Garlic crushed and chopped
  • ¼ cup Soy sauce
  • 3-4 tbsp Water
  • 1 ½ tsp Sugar
  • ½ whole Lemon juice ½ of the whole lemon
  • 1 whole Onion cut into rings
  • 2-3 tbsp Cooking oil

Instructions
 

  • Season the fish with black peppers and salt.
  • Marinate for at least 10 minutes.
  • Put oil in a heated pan.
  • Fry the fish in the pan for about 3-4 minutes under medium heat.
  • Lower the heat and cook the other side for 2-3 minutes.
  • Let it rest.
  • Meanwhile, put the heat back to medium and sauté the garlic in the same pan.
  • When the garlic turns golden, put in 2/3 of the onions. Stir well.
  • When the onions soften, lower the heat.
  • Put in the soy sauce and water.
  • When the dish boils, add in the sugar and the lemon.
  • Simmer for 5 minutes.
  • Add the fish and the rest of the onions.
  • Lightly stir.
  • Adjust the acidity and sweetness according to your liking.
  • Turn of the heat.
  • Let the dish rest in a plate (not in the pan to avoid overcooking).
